Start with your roof covering, not the sales pitch
Before you contrast firms, take an honest check out the house itself. Solar functions finest when the physical conditions make sense. That does not indicate a home requires a huge, completely south-facing roof. Plenty of excellent systems take place east-west roofs or on homes with moderate shading. It does indicate that the right installer must evaluate the roofing thoroughly instead of dealing with every home like a standard template.
Roof age is among the very first filters. If the roof has just a few years of life left, installing panels currently can be an incorrect economy. Eliminating and re-installing a system later includes price, documentation, and aggravation. A credible service provider will certainly tell you when reroofing initial is the better relocation, even if it postpones the project.
Shade deserves the exact same level of examination. Trees on a surrounding residential property, a chimney, dormers, satellite dishes, and seasonal sun angles can all minimize output. Some salespeople talk around this factor because shielding complicates the sale. Better installers design it, explain it, and adjust the layout appropriately. Occasionally the response is module-level power electronic devices. Often the answer is trimming a tree. Sometimes the answer is that part of the roof ought to be left alone.
Electrical service is an additional functional checkpoint. Older homes might need panel upgrades or subpanel adjustments before solar can be linked easily. This is not a deal breaker, yet it alters price and range. An expert solar installation Fairfield business must identify that early, not halfway via permitting.
The sales procedure tells you a lot
Homeowners typically believe the technical top quality of an installer is difficult to judge. In reality, ideas show up early. The sales procedure itself exposes whether a firm is disciplined or sloppy.
A strong solar examination feels details. The rep requests for utility bills, reviews when you use power, notes any kind of future modifications such as an electric vehicle or pool pump, and reviews the problem of the roof covering. The proposition connects system size to real usage. It likewise recognizes uncertainty. Production is constantly a price quote, and honest firms state so plainly.
A weak assessment often tends to lean on urgency and broad promises. If the primary message is "sign this month or shed every little thing," decrease. Rewards and energy rules do change, however hurried decision-making benefits the salesperson more than the house owner. I have additionally seen proposals where approximated financial savings looked terrific just since yearly utility price rising cost of living was predicted at an unrealistically high level for years. The spreadsheet impressed. The presumptions did the hefty lifting.
When contrasting solar setup business near me, ask every one to stroll you via the same core questions so you can contrast solutions on equivalent footing.
- How much of my annual usage are you developing to balance out, and why?
- What assumptions are you utilizing for production, shading, and utility rates?
- Who carries out the installation, company workers or subcontractors?
- What occurs if the roofing needs fixing or the system underperforms?
- Who takes care of surveillance, service warranty insurance claims, and post-install service?
Those questions often tend to cut through advertising and marketing language quickly. Experienced firms address straight. Weak ones pivot back to regular monthly settlement talk.
Why system design matters more than many people realize
Two systems with the exact same variety of panels can carry out extremely in a different way. Layout, inverter method, air vent placement, setbacks, cord runs, and roof plane choice all affect real-world outcomes. Great design is both technological and useful. It must make the most of production without creating upkeep frustrations or making your house look like an afterthought.
One common factor of confusion is panel effectiveness. Higher-efficiency panels can be beneficial, especially when roofing area is restricted, yet they are not instantly the best worth. If your roofing has adequate space, a slightly lower-efficiency panel from a tested producer might generate the very same overall power at a much better installed price. The appropriate installer clarifies that compromise as opposed to pushing one of the most pricey component as if it were self-evidently superior.
Inverter selection additionally shapes the system's habits. String inverters can work well in simpler roof covering designs with marginal shading. Microinverters or optimizers commonly make even more sense on roofing systems with several orientations or periodic color. Neither option is generally "finest." The much better fit depends on the residential or commercial property and on how much visibility and panel-level manage the home owner wants.
A brightened proposition must show annual manufacturing, system dimension in kilowatts, approximated first-year output in kilowatt-hours, and major equipment selections. It needs to also discuss why the array is being put where it is. If the style seems driven by installer ease rather than site conditions, that deserves pushing on.

Price is very important, however low-cost solar can get expensive
Every home owner wants worth. That is sensible. Solar is a major acquisition, and comparing proposals without going over cost would certainly be impractical. But the most affordable quote often excludes something that matters, whether that is a panel upgrade, keeping track of plan, electric work, pest guard, allow sychronisation, or stronger service coverage.
A very reduced quote can additionally reflect aggressive assumptions about labor. If the installer depends on tight margins and hurried staffs, top quality may experience where you can not easily see it, under the modules, at roof infiltrations, in blinked accessories, or inside the electric job. Those information hardly ever make the sales brochure, however they matter long after the financing documents is signed.
A far better means to compare bids is to consider cost together with scope and expected manufacturing. If one quote is substantially more affordable, ask why. Occasionally the response is genuine, such as easier equipment or a business with reduced expenses. Often the solution is less calming, like weak handiwork requirements or poor after-sale support.
There is additionally a funding catch worth mentioning. Homeowners often contrast month-to-month settlements as opposed to total system price. A reduced month-to-month payment can just mean a longer term, a higher dealer charge baked right into funding, or a framework that covers the real installed price. Ask for the cash cost even if you plan to fund. It keeps the numbers grounded.
Reviews assist, but you need to read them like an adult
Online testimonials are useful, but not in the simplistic way many individuals use them. A firm with hundreds of beautiful testimonials might be exceptional. It may likewise be very good at collecting evaluations quickly after a sale, prior to installment or solution problems surface. On the various other hand, a smaller sized business with fewer reviews might do cautious, trustworthy job yet do not have an official evaluation process.
Read for patterns rather than star standards alone. Seek comments regarding interaction, organizing, handiwork, cleanup, responsiveness after activation, and how troubles were taken care of. Any kind of contractor doing adequate quantity will eventually face delays or blunders. What issues is whether they have the issue and fix it.
Pay unique focus to testimonials composed a number of months or a year after installation. Those typically expose whether the client still really feels supported. If a business beams during the sale but vanishes when the surveillance application quits upgrading, the honeymoon duration will not help you much.
References can be a lot more helpful than reviews. Ask whether you can talk to a recent consumer in Fairfield or nearby. If possible, ask for a person whose project included an issue, such as a panel upgrade, ceramic tile roofing, or shading concern. A regular mount informs you something. A well-managed hard set up tells you much more.
Warranties matter, however workmanship and service matter more
Solar proposals typically include several layers of guarantee language, and it is simple to obtain lost in them. Panel makers might use long item and efficiency warranties. Inverter suppliers do the same. Installers may use craftsmanship warranties covering roof infiltrations, placing equipment, or setup defects. Those are all appropriate, yet documentation alone is not protection.
The real question is who will certainly work with the fix if something goes wrong. A manufacturer warranty is only as helpful as the procedure for diagnosis, labor approval, substitute, and reinstallation. Home owners often assume "25-year service warranty" indicates someone will certainly show up without delay and handle every little thing. In technique, reaction time and solution top quality depend greatly on the installer.
Ask candidly just how solution jobs. If an inverter falls short in year 7, whom do you call? If the surveillance reveals one panel underperforming, that explores? If a roofing leak shows up near an accessory factor, exactly how is duty established? The firms worth hiring have functional answers, not obscure reassurance.

Red flags that deserve significant attention
Most poor solar experiences do not begin with one substantial, noticeable mistake. They begin with smaller sized warning signs that house owners speak themselves out of seeing. If you see several of these at the same time, step back.
- The salesperson avoids site-specific responses and maintains going back to urgency.
- The proposition lacks clear production presumptions or major tools details.
- The installer is vague regarding who does the work and who handles service.
- The quote is dramatically more affordable than others without a clear explanation.
- Communication is currently inconsistent prior to you have actually authorized anything.
None of those guarantees a bad end result, but together they should make you cautious. The very best solar installers Fairfield companies do not need confusion to close deals.
How to compare propositions without getting overwhelmed
When a number of quotes are sitting in your inbox, the volume of info can be tiring. There are money terms, devices names, approximated offsets, energy assumptions, and tax obligation incentive recommendations, all wrapped in appealing visuals. The simplest error is to decrease the entire choice to one number.
Try to contrast proposals on three degrees at once. Initially, compare anticipated production about system dimension and roof problems. Second, compare complete cost and funding framework independently. Third, compare the reliability of the business that will certainly mount and sustain the system. If one proposition is somewhat more costly but plainly more powerful in layout and solution, that difference might be justified. If two proposals are practically comparable, the choosing variable may be task monitoring and support.
Do not be afraid to ask an installer to modify a proposal. A solid business needs to want to discuss choices, such as a smaller system, various inverter style, or removal of unneeded attachments. Homeowners often really feel that transforming the layout is a sign of suspect. It is not. It belongs to due diligence.
Battery storage space, future tons, and intending past day one
Solar decisions significantly converge with battery storage space and electrification strategies. Even if you are not installing a battery currently, it deserves reviewing whether you may desire one later on. The exact same goes for future electrical power demand. A family preparation to get an electrical vehicle, include a heatpump, or transform local solar installation Fairfield gas devices to electrical may grow out of a system designed only around existing usage.
A thoughtful installer will ask about those future tons. They might advise sizing the system with some headroom if roofing area enables, or a minimum of choosing devices that makes future expansion sensible. Not every home can justify that approach, and utility regulations sometimes limit oversizing, yet the conversation should take place. A system that completely fits last year's utility bill might feel undersized two years from now.
Battery discussions ought to also be realistic. Storage space can supply backup power and some rate-management advantages, but the business economics differ commonly relying on regional utility frameworks, outage frequency, and your goals. Be careful of any individual presenting batteries as universally essential or universally foolish. The best solution relies on the home.

What are the disadvantages of solar panels in Fairfield?
Solar panels require a significant upfront investment and may not be suitable for every roof. Electricity production decreases during cloudy weather and stops at night unless battery storage is available. Roof repairs may require temporary panel removal. Inverters and other system components may need replacement during the system's lifespan.
